Trincomalee District precipitation in January: frequently asked questions
How much rainfall does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ka receive in January?
In January, Trincomalee typically receives significant rainfall, averaging around 130 mm (5.1 in). Expect a mix of wet and dry days with occasional showers.
How many days does it rain in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ka in January?
Expect around 7 days rainy days in Trincomalee during January.
Is January part of the rainy season in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ka?
January is generally a drier month for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ka, falling outside the main rainy season.
What is the wettest city in January in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ka?
Based on our records, Trincomalee receives the most rainfall in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ka in January, averaging about 130 mm (5.1 in).
What is the driest city in January in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ka?
Based on our database, Nilaveli sees the least rainfall in Trincomalee District, Sri Lanka in January, with around 122 mm (4.8 in) on average.
